According to Chicago style (link, link), book series titles generally are not italicized, but there are two exceptions: if the book series name is the same as the title of an individual book, or; if there is a separate title for the entire series as a whole (for example, His Dark Materials). Splet07. jun. 2024 · The main elements of a book citation are the author, title (italicized), publisher, and year. Morrison, Toni. The Bluest Eye. Vintage International, 2007. If there are other contributors (such as editors or translators), or if you consulted a particular volume or edition of a book, these elements should also be included in the citation. Book ... Splet02. avg. 2024 · The titles of major works like books, journals, etc. should be italicized (this also includes legal cases and some other special names) and subsections of larger works like book chapters, articles, etc. should be put in quotations. For example, the title of a legal case would be placed in italics but a book chapter would be placed in quotation ... SpletA play is considered a stand-alone piece of work and therefore needs to be in italics for APA, MLA, and Chicago styles. Please note that in formal writing or a letter, it is only the name of the play and not the author which takes italics in these formats. For AP Style, no italics are used for the names of plays, and you should place the title ...
